The Hidden Power of Side Projects Most developers think side projects are just for fun. They're wrong. Side projects are the single most effective way to: Learn new technologies without the pressure of deadlines Build a portfolio that actually impresses hiring managers Generate passive income while you sleep Network with other developers in your niche My Story I'm 19 years old. I started building iOS apps as a hobby. Within months, I had: 3 published apps A Telegram channel with a growing audience 26 digital products generating revenue 89+ articles on Dev.to None of this happened because of a CS degree. It happened because I built things. How to Pick the Right Side Project Rule 1: Solve Your Own Problem The best projects come from personal frustration. Can't find a good expense tracker? Build one.
